Drug Free Charlotte County receives grant

Share this story:


PHOTO PROVIDED
Drug Free Charlotte County recently received a grant of $16,000 from State Farm Insurance to promote State Farm’s Teen Safe Driving campaign in Charlotte County high schools during this next school year. Here, State Farm agent Patrice Weston presents the check to Sheriff Bill Prummell, Drug Free Charlotte County’s board vice chairman; and Amity Chandler, its executive director.
